We are searching for an attentive dispatcher to coordinate our drivers to designated customer destinations in Independence, MO. As a new Entry Level Dispatcher, responsibilities will involve liaising with customers to note their needs, planning and adapting driving routes, and assigning drivers for freight and package deliveries or pick-ups. The ideal candidate will possess a strong background in truck dispatching and thrive in high-pressure situations. Ultimately, a top-notch dispatcher will showcase impeccable organizational skills that result in outstanding delivery services. Responsibilities: • Scheduling drivers to make freight deliveries or collect shipments and packages. • Communicating with customers about freight details, delivery or pickup times, and special handling requests. • Planning pre-determined routes and accommodating route changes as needed. • Preparing dispatch documents, as well as generating freight bills and invoices. • Maintaining records of dispatched calls, driver routes, route changes, as well as delivery and pickup times. • Keeping track of transportation regulations and laws to ensure that truck drivers comply. • Reviewing drivers’ logs, including dispatched calls and arrival times. • Monitoring truck repairs and maintenance schedules. • Logging customer shipping schedules and complaints.
